* update cargo-c to 0.10.4-1

This commit is contained in:
Alexander Baldeck 2024-10-06 16:27:57 +02:00
parent 0f33a8dd90
commit 5d24f6344b
3 changed files with 40 additions and 6 deletions

27
cargo-c/.SRCINFO Normal file
View File

@ -0,0 +1,27 @@
pkgbase = cargo-c
pkgdesc = A cargo subcommand to build and install C-ABI compatibile dynamic and static libraries
pkgver = 0.10.4
pkgrel = 1
url = https://github.com/lu-zero/cargo-c/
arch = x86_64
arch = powerpc64le
arch = powerpc64
arch = powerpc
arch = riscv64
license = MIT
depends = cargo
depends = curl
depends = libcurl.so
depends = gcc-libs
depends = glibc
depends = openssl
depends = libssl.so
depends = zlib
depends = libz.so
options = !lto
source = https://github.com/lu-zero/cargo-c/archive/v0.10.4/cargo-c-0.10.4.tar.gz
source = cargo-c-0.10.4.Cargo.lock::https://github.com/lu-zero/cargo-c/releases/download/v0.10.4/Cargo.lock
sha256sums = 3382f6c3eca404695885e79babfce6448124a481a77cec11c3bfeb5830f677c1
sha256sums = 9faed81831966f6569ecb8778443199de4126523c063c2b1257b39fe3d48691f
pkgname = cargo-c

4
cargo-c/.nvchecker.toml Normal file
View File

@ -0,0 +1,4 @@
[cargo-c]
source = "git"
git = "https://github.com/lu-zero/cargo-c.git"
prefix = "v"

View File

@ -2,7 +2,7 @@
# Maintainer: Daniel Bermond <dbermond@archlinux.org>
pkgname=cargo-c
pkgver=0.10.1
pkgver=0.10.4
pkgrel=1
pkgdesc='A cargo subcommand to build and install C-ABI compatibile dynamic and static libraries'
arch=(x86_64 powerpc64le powerpc64 powerpc riscv64)
@ -10,14 +10,17 @@ url='https://github.com/lu-zero/cargo-c/'
license=('MIT')
depends=(
'cargo'
'libcurl.so'
'libssl.so'
'libz.so'
'curl' 'libcurl.so'
'gcc-libs'
'glibc'
'openssl' 'libssl.so'
'zlib' 'libz.so'
)
options=(!lto)
source=("https://github.com/lu-zero/cargo-c/archive/v${pkgver}/${pkgname}-${pkgver}.tar.gz"
"${pkgname}-${pkgver}.Cargo.lock"::"https://github.com/lu-zero/cargo-c/releases/download/v${pkgver}/Cargo.lock")
sha256sums=('0f08ef800bd2c46968356d9445ee780085fcbb500a2e8ac3447f2e4a9981e939'
'9e9a363ba6e00e6b0cfb6164af76311c2650a59bc4550e1aebcbecb134161766')
sha256sums=('3382f6c3eca404695885e79babfce6448124a481a77cec11c3bfeb5830f677c1'
'9faed81831966f6569ecb8778443199de4126523c063c2b1257b39fe3d48691f')
prepare() {
ln -sf "../${pkgname}-${pkgver}.Cargo.lock" "${pkgname}-${pkgver}/Cargo.lock"